For many people, migraines are more than ordinary headaches. Symptoms may include intense throbbing pain, sensitivity to light or sound, nausea, fatigue, blurred vision, or neck tension. In some cases, migraine episodes can last for several hours or even multiple days, making daily activities difficult.

In the United States, healthcare professionals frequently encourage patients to monitor possible migraine triggers, which may include:

  • stress and anxiety
  • sleep irregularities
  • dehydration
  • prolonged screen exposure
  • posture-related tension
  • dietary factors
  • environmental sensitivity

Because migraines vary significantly from person to person, treatment approaches often focus on individualized symptom management and lifestyle adjustments.

Section 4: Natural Migraine Relief and Lifestyle-Based Approaches

Alongside medical consultations and professional care, many Americans are interested in natural migraine relief strategies. These approaches often focus on improving overall wellness habits and reducing common triggers associated with headaches.

Popular areas of interest include:

  • hydration and nutrition
  • sleep optimization
  • stress management techniques
  • posture improvement
  • relaxation exercises
  • reduced screen exposure
  • mindfulness and breathing routines

People searching for headache relief methods are often looking for practical strategies that can be integrated into everyday routines.

For example, individuals working long hours on computers may explore ergonomic adjustments, stretching exercises, or relaxation therapy to help reduce neck strain and tension headaches. Others may use wellness journals or mobile apps to track symptom patterns and identify recurring triggers.

Because migraine experiences vary widely, healthcare professionals often encourage individuals to develop personalized management plans based on lifestyle, medical history, and symptom frequency.
